Cost Range - The average cost for a tar roof replacement typically falls between $5,000 and $12,000. For example, replacing a 1,500-square-foot roof might cost around $7,500. Costs can vary based on roof size and complexity.
Material and Labor - Expenses include both materials and labor, with material costs generally ranging from $2 to $4 per square foot. Labor charges can add another $3 to $8 per square foot depending on the contractor and location.
Project Size Influence - Larger roofs tend to increase overall costs, with a standard 2,000-square-foot tar roof replacement averaging around $8,000 to $15,000. Smaller projects may cost significantly less, depending on specific requirements.
Additional Factors - Factors like roof accessibility, removal of existing materials, and local labor rates can influence the total cost. It’s common for total expenses to fluctuate within a broad range based on these variables.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How long does a typical tar roof replacement take? The duration of a tar roof replacement varies depending on the size and complexity of the project, but generally, it can take from one to several days to complete.
What are the signs that a tar roof needs to be replaced? Common indicators include persistent leaks, extensive cracking or blistering, widespread surface deterioration, and significant membrane damage.
Can a tar roof be repaired instead of replaced? In some cases, localized damage can be repaired; however, extensive or severe deterioration often requires a full replacement to ensure proper protection.
